Structure and Working Principle
The toothed disc grain milling machine consists of two main components: a stationary disc and a rotating disc, both fitted with interlocking teeth. The grains are fed into the machine through a hopper and are ground as they pass between the discs. The adjustable gap between the discs allows for control over the fineness of the flour. The machine's working principle relies on the shearing and crushing action of the toothed discs, which ensures efficient grinding without excessive heat generation. This design minimizes energy consumption while maximizing output, making it an environmentally friendly option for grain milling.

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and optimal performance of the toothed disc grain milling machine. This includes routine cleaning to remove accumulated flour and debris, as well as lubrication of moving parts to reduce wear and tear. The toothed discs should be inspected periodically for signs of damage or excessive wear. Precautions during operation include ensuring that the machine is not overloaded, as this can lead to overheating and reduced efficiency. Operators should also be trained to handle the machine safely to prevent accidents. Proper storage in a dry environment when not in use will help prevent rust and other damage.
